鱼C论坛

 找回密码
 立即注册
查看: 1916|回复: 3

[学习笔记] Python学习笔记3-----函数-1

[复制链接]
发表于 2020-7-20 23:30:02 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能^_^

您需要 登录 才可以下载或查看,没有账号?立即注册

x



为了让你生动地理解函数,我们来看一个例子:把生活中的咖啡机看成一个函数。它们都满足这三个要点:

组织好的:做咖啡的过程已经设定在了机器里
可重复使用的:做完一次咖啡,下次还能用
用来实现特定功能:用咖啡豆和水做咖啡


len() 函数所实现的功能,是返回对象(字符、列表、元组等)长度或元素个数。


上面的函数是怎么写出来的呢,我们先来捋捋写函数的通用思路:

告诉计算机,要定义一个函数;
函数的名字是什么;
这个函数需要输入什么参数;
参数的处理过程是什么样的;
把什么样的处理结果还给输入者。


def 是函数定义的关键字(define 的缩写,意为“定义”),f 是我们取的函数名。函数名后有一对英文括号,括号里面是我们设定的参数(也就是我们之前说的输入),最后用一个英文冒号结尾。


最后一行的 return 用于返回函数处理的结果,return 的字面意思是“归还,返还”,表示函数这台“机器”将输入者给它的“原料”加工以后,要还给输入者的是什么,return 后面的值称为函数的返回值。

return 语句,可以说是本关最重要也是最难的部分之一啦,在你今后的学习过程中,这个语句也会一直伴随着你,所以一定要理解哦~




















本帖被以下淘专辑推荐:

想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

发表于 2020-8-20 18:50:22 | 显示全部楼层
get
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

发表于 2020-8-24 12:24:29 | 显示全部楼层
这个字体有点大,看上去眼睛有点难受。
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2020-8-24 22:17:08 | 显示全部楼层
CSinYbadF. 发表于 2020-8-24 12:24
这个字体有点大,看上去眼睛有点难受。

真的假的..我感觉字体小累眼睛把....
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2024-12-24 09:13

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表